What does your Church believe?

In a nutshell… We believe God is real.  We believe that Jesus Christ is God in the flesh and that he really lived, died, and rose again to forgive our sins.  We believe the Holy Spirit is alive and well, doing great things among us!  We believe the Bible is the authoritative Word of God.  We believe prayer is powerful and effective.  We believe Heaven and Hell are real destinations, depending on whether or not you know Jesus Christ as your Lord and Savior.  We believe every Christian is called to service and spiritual growth.  We believe we need one another to walk through the sometimes difficult journey of life together!  And we believe we’d love to meet you!
